
ART lovers have been captivated by the colourful creations of a Bahraini father and son showcased at a contemporary exhibition at the Art Centre, Manama.
Sharif & Sharif, organised by the Bahrain Authority for Culture and Antiquities (Baca), is the first joint showcase for prominent painters AbdulRahim, 68, and Hisham, 29.
It features their take on modern art in the Gulf as well as highlights their individual artistic journeys in canvas forms.
Baca director general of culture and arts Shaikha Hala bint Mohammed Al Khalifa attended the event.
AbdulRahim, one of the founding members of Bahrain Arts Society, is a widely celebrated artist internationally and across the Arab region. He has represented his country in many exhibitions across the world.
